Autonomous networks represent a shift in telecommunications where networks become agentic systems that sense, reason, and act, promising faster service delivery and lower costs while introducing security and governance risks. Microsoft's Network Operations Agent (NOA) framework is a key development, moving from pilot to production for automating its global backbone. The TM Forum's Autonomous Network Level Assessment Validation (ANLAV) provides a framework for assessing autonomy levels.
